Taiwan's government takes over troubled high-speed rail company

Taipei, Nov. 10 (CNA) Public stakeholders seized nine of 15 seats on the board of directors and supervisors of the troubled Taiwan High-Speed Rail Corp. (THSRC) Tuesday, allowing the government to take control of the debt-ridden company. Full Article at eTaiwan News
